    Description

    The development of new materials with properties specifically tailored to withstand the extreme environmentsbegins with understanding the physical nature of the processes involved, including the properties of atoms andmolecules extending from the nanoscale to the collective behaviour at the macroscale. This relies on theknowledge achieved with new capabilities of analytical tools to open new avenues for developing the materials.This project aims to strengthen Australian research activities in the development of advanced materials forenergy, defence and space, and advanced manufacturing technologies through establishing a high temperature,high pressure and high force materials characterisation suite for extreme environments at UNSW.
